Tata Altroz Makes History as India’s Safest Hatchback with a 5-Star Bharat NCAP Rating
In a landmark moment for automotive safety in India, Tata Motors has announced that its all-new Altroz premium hatchback has achieved a prestigious 5-star safety rating from Bharat NCAP (B-NCAP). This achievement cements the Altroz’s status as a pioneer in its segment, having previously secured a 5-star rating from Global NCAP in 2020. This latest milestone is particularly significant as the Altroz is the first car in its segment and body style to receive the highest 5-star rating under the Bharat NCAP protocol across all its powertrain options: petrol, diesel, and CNG. It is also the only CNG-powered car to secure a 5-star safety rating in the country.

This remarkable achievement reaffirms the Altroz’s leadership in both safety and versatility, solidifying the trust that Indian customers have in Tata Motors’ commitment to delivering dependable cars. Behind the Rating: A Detailed Look at the Crash Test Scores
The 5-star rating from Bharat NCAP is based on a series of rigorous crash tests that evaluate a vehicle’s ability to protect its occupants in various collision scenarios. The Altroz achieved an impressive score of 29.65 out of 32 points in Adult Occupant Protection (AOP) and a near-perfect 44.9 out of 49 points in Child Occupant Protection (COP).
Adult Occupant Protection (AOP) Analysis
In the frontal offset deformable barrier test, the Altroz scored an impressive 15.55 out of 16 points. This test demonstrated “Good” protection for the driver’s head, neck, chest, and feet, and “Adequate” protection for the driver’s legs. The co-driver’s protection was also rated “Good,” with “Adequate” protection for the right tibia.
For side impact protection, the Altroz scored 14.11 out of 16 points in the side movable deformable barrier test. This test showed “Good” protection for the head and pelvis, “Adequate” for the abdomen, and “Marginal” for the chest. The side pole impact test confirmed “Good” protection for all parts of the driver, leading to an overall “OK” rating for the test. The overall body structure and footwell area were rated as stable and capable of withstanding further loading.
Child Occupant Protection (COP) Analysis
The Altroz scored an excellent 44.90 out of 49 points in the child safety test. The child restraint systems (CRS), using ISOFIX anchorages, provided full protection for both 18-month-old and 3-year-old child dummies in side impact tests. The car received a full score of 12 out of 12 in the CRS installation score and a dynamic score of 23.90 out of 24. This strong performance is attributed to the vehicle’s reinforced body structure and standard safety features like ISOFIX child seat restraints.

The Foundation of Safety: ALFA Architecture and Diamond Strength Safety Shield
The Altroz’s exceptional safety credentials are built on Tata Motors’ proven ALFA (Agile Light Flexible Advanced) architecture. This platform is the foundation for the car’s Diamond Strength Safety Shield, which ensures enhanced structural rigidity with reinforced crumple zones. This robust body structure is engineered with ultra-high-strength steel to absorb impact energy and protect the occupants with precision.
Beyond its structural integrity, India’s safest hatchback is equipped with a comprehensive safety suite that includes six airbags, Electronic Stability Program (ESP), and ISOFIX child seat restraints as standard across all trims. Other key safety features available on the Altroz include a 360° HD Surround View Camera with Blind View Monitor, Direct TPMS, SOS and Breakdown assistance, Auto Headlamps, Rain-Sensing Wipers, and LED Fog Lamps with a cornering function, all of which provide all-round protection and complete peace of mind.
Beyond Safety: A Premium and Versatile Hatchback
The Altroz elevates its premium quotient with a segment-best digital and cabin experience. Its interior is a blend of contemporary design and advanced technology. The car features a 10.25” Ultra View infotainment system by Harman™, which pairs seamlessly with a full-digital HD cluster. This system supports wireless Android Auto & Apple CarPlay, and other features include a voice-enabled sunroof, wireless charging, and dual 65W fast chargers. The cabin is enhanced with soft-touch materials, ambient lighting, and lounge-like rear seating, which enhances comfort and luxury.

On the performance front, the Altroz stands out as the only premium hatchback in India to offer the widest powertrain range—Petrol, Diesel, and iCNG with twin-cylinder technology. The innovative twin-cylinder technology places the CNG tanks under the boot floor, liberating a decent 210L of boot space, a major advantage over other CNG cars. The car is also available with multiple transmission choices, including a Manual gearbox, AMT, and a DCA (Dual-Clutch Automatic), making it a truly versatile and premium choice in the segment.
